Definition and Scope:
Jewelry beading machines are specialized tools designed to automate the process of creating intricate beaded jewelry pieces. These machines typically consist of a motorized base with adjustable settings for speed and bead placement, along with various attachments for different bead sizes and designs. By using a jewelry beading machine, artisans can significantly increase their efficiency and productivity in producing beaded jewelry, allowing them to create more intricate designs in less time. These machines are particularly popular among professional jewelry makers and hobbyists who require precision and consistency in their beadwork.
The market for jewelry beading machines is experiencing steady growth due to several key market trends and drivers. One of the primary trends driving this market is the increasing demand for customizable and unique jewelry pieces. Consumers are increasingly seeking personalized jewelry that reflects their individual style, leading to a growing interest in handcrafted beaded jewelry. Jewelry beading machines enable artisans to create custom designs with ease, catering to this demand for unique and one-of-a-kind jewelry pieces. Additionally, the rising popularity of do-it-yourself (DIY) crafts and jewelry making has contributed to the growing adoption of jewelry beading machines among hobbyists and enthusiasts. This trend is expected to continue driving market growth as more individuals explore their creativity through jewelry making.
